+#ifdef HAVE_SMACK
+#include <sys/xattr.h>
+#include <string.h>
+#define FLOOR_LABEL "_"
+#define STAR_LABEL "*"
+
+static void smack_relabel_in_dev(const char *path) {
+ struct stat sb;
+ const char *label;
+ int r;
+
+ /*
+ * Path must be in /dev and must exist
+ */
+ if (!path_equal(path, "/dev") &&
+ !path_startswith(path, "/dev"))
+ return;
+
+ r = lstat(path, &sb);
+ if (r < 0)
+ return;
+
+ /*
+ * Label directories and character devices "*".
+ * Label symlinks "_".
+ * Don't change anything else.
+ */
+ if (S_ISDIR(sb.st_mode))
+ label = STAR_LABEL;
+ else if (S_ISLNK(sb.st_mode))
+ label = FLOOR_LABEL;
+ else if (S_ISCHR(sb.st_mode))
+ label = STAR_LABEL;
+ else
+ return;
+
+ r = setxattr(path, "security.SMACK64", label, strlen(label), 0);
+ if (r < 0)
+ log_error("Smack relabeling \"%s\" %s", path, strerror(errno));
+ return;
+}
